On Friday 25 January 2008, Romit Dasgupta wrote: > This should help > reduce contention to usb during high load where i/o is happening to > multiple hcds.
Looking at how this lock is used, contention doesn't look likely to be an issue. It's never held for long ...
> @@ -1106,9 +1103,9 @@ E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(usb_hcd_check_unlink_urb); > void usb_hcd_unlink_urb_from_ep(struct usb_hcd *hcd, struct urb *urb) > { > /* clear all state linking urb to this dev (and hcd) */ > - spin_lock(&hcd_urb_list_lock); > + spin_lock(&hcd->hcd_urb_list_lock); > list_del_init(&urb->urb_list); > - spin_unlock(&hcd_urb_list_lock); > + spin_unlock(&hcd->hcd_urb_list_lock); > } > E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(usb_hcd_unlink_urb_from_ep); >
Do you have any proof that contention is an actual problem? Because otherwise I see no benefit to such a change.
